I have been looking forward to eating here, for what seems like forever. And maybe that was the issue. It's not that the food isn't good, or that the service isn't good. It was all just ok. The absolute best thing was the warm and soft bread they serve, honestly you can eat that and a salad and be satisfied. Everything we ordered came out hot and fresh. Our server was again good, he did nothing that would stand out above and beyond and again that's how I feel the food was. I ordered the shrimp boil, and yes they were generous with larger shrimp, but the flavor, the part that makes you want to spoon the juices of the boil into your mouth, was nothing spectacular. It just missed that bang. The fish tacos were fresh, and crisp, but the fish was bland, seasoning lacking. The fresh cut fries were mixed some were crispy and delicious, while others soft and under cooked. As if they fry large batches and they sit until served. For our last dinner in Orlando, wife and I decided to check out this place in Disney Springs.

Without reservations we weren’t sure if we were able to get a table during a busy Sunday night but we were lucky.

The restaurant was nicely decorated inside giving out that “boathouse” vibe. There are many screens so we were able to catch a glimpse of the Dolphins game. Our server was very tentative and friendly knowing we were from out of state (just like majority of the guests here) she patiently explained the menu and the local IPA selections.

We ordered some calamari, fish tacos 🌮 and tuna tartare. The quality of food was descent but the quantity was a bit lacking given the price. I guess being in the Disney Springs, tourists were quite willing to pay extra 💰

Overall, I would rate this place a four star. Food is probably above average but price is also above average. Recommend you to check it out if you are in the area but not worth the extra trip in my opinion.
